1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a Simple Sentence?
Back
A Simple Sentence contains one independent clause, which has a subject and a verb, and expresses a complete thought. Example: 'The cat sleeps.'
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a Compound Sentence?
Back
A Compound Sentence contains at least two independent clauses joined by a coordinating conjunction (for, and, nor, but, or, yet, so) or a semicolon. Example: 'I wanted to go for a walk, but it started to rain.'
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a Complex Sentence?
Back
A Complex Sentence contains one independent clause and at least one dependent clause. The dependent clause cannot stand alone. Example: 'Although it was raining, we went for a walk.'
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a Compound-Complex Sentence?
Back
A Compound-Complex Sentence contains at least two independent clauses and at least one dependent clause. Example: 'Although it was raining, we went for a walk, and we enjoyed it.'
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is an Independent Clause?
Back
An Independent Clause is a group of words that can stand alone as a sentence. It has a subject and a verb and expresses a complete thought. Example: 'She loves to read.'
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a Dependent Clause?
Back
A Dependent Clause is a group of words that cannot stand alone as a sentence. It has a subject and a verb but does not express a complete thought. Example: 'Because she loves to read.'
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is a Coordinating Conjunction?
Back
A Coordinating Conjunction connects words, phrases, or independent clauses. The main coordinating conjunctions are for, and, nor, but, or, yet, so (FANBOYS).
